Book Keeping
**Book keeping: The Foundation of Financial Management**
Book keeping is the systematic recording, organization, and management of financial transactions within a business. It is a fundamental aspect of accounting and serves as the foundation for generating financial statements, making informed business decisions, and ensuring compliance with tax regulations. Here's an overview of key aspects related to bookkeeping:
**1. **Double-Entry System:**
- Book keeping typically follows the double-entry system, where every financial transaction affects at least two accounts: a debit and a credit. This system ensures accuracy and maintains the accounting equation (Assets = Liabilities + Equity).
**2. **Key Components of Bookkeeping:**
**a. **Recording Transactions:**
- Book keepers record all financial transactions, including sales, purchases, expenses, and payments, in a systematic and chronological order. Common documents used for recording transactions include invoices, receipts, and bank statements.
**b. **Accounts:**
- Accounts represent specific financial categories, such as cash, accounts payable, and revenue. The chart of accounts organizes these categories for easy reference and reporting.
**c. **General Ledger:**
- The general ledger is a comprehensive record of all financial transactions for each account. It provides a snapshot of a business's financial health and is used to generate financial statements.
**d. **Journals:**
- Journals are chronological records of transactions before they are posted to the general ledger. Common types of journals include the sales journal, purchase journal, and cash receipts journal.
**e. **Bank Reconciliation:**
- Regular reconciliation of bank statements with the company's financial records ensures accuracy and identifies any discrepancies that need to be addressed.
**3. **Methods of Bookkeeping:**
**a. **Manual Bookkeeping:**
- Traditional method involving handwritten records in ledgers or journals. While less common today, some small businesses still use manual bookkeeping systems.
**b. **Computerized Bookkeeping:**
- Utilizes accounting software to automate the recording and organization of financial transactions. This method is efficient, reduces errors, and allows for easier reporting.
**c. **Outsourced Bookkeeping:**
- Some businesses choose to outsource their bookkeeping functions to third-party professionals or firms. This can be cost-effective and ensures expertise in financial management.
**4. **Importance of Bookkeeping:**
**a. **Financial Reporting:**
- Accurate bookkeeping is essential for generating financial statements, including the income statement, balance sheet, and cash flow statement. These reports provide insights into a business's financial performance.
**b. **Tax Compliance:**
- Proper bookkeeping ensures that financial records are in order for tax purposes. It facilitates the preparation and submission of accurate tax returns, minimizing the risk of penalties.
**c. **Business Decision-Making:**
- Well-maintained books provide business owners and managers with the necessary information to make informed decisions regarding operations, investments, and strategic planning.
**d. **Auditing and Accountability:**
- In the event of an audit or review, organized and accurate books serve as a reliable source of information. They demonstrate accountability and transparency to stakeholders.
**5. **Challenges of Bookkeeping:**
**a. **Complexity:**
- As businesses grow, bookkeeping becomes more complex, requiring a detailed understanding of accounting principles and regulations.
**b. **Time-Consuming:**
- Manual bookkeeping can be time-consuming, especially for businesses with high transaction volumes. Computerized systems help streamline this process.
**c. **Error-Prone:**
- Human errors, such as data entry mistakes, can occur in manual bookkeeping. Regular reconciliation and the use of computerized systems help minimize errors.
**6. **Technological Advances:**
- Advancements in technology have led to the development of sophisticated accounting software and cloud-based solutions, making bookkeeping more efficient, accessible, and collaborative.
In conclusion, book keeping is an integral part of financial management for businesses of all sizes. Whether performed manually or with the help of advanced software, maintaining accurate and up-to-date financial records is essential for the success, compliance, and overall financial health of a business.